About The Position

A Graduate Assistant is provided with an educational experience aligned with or related to their program of study whereby they apply the specific functional knowledge, skills and abilities gained from their overall educational program. There may be duties other than teaching, research or extension, and the following guidelines must be adhered to: At least 60% of the student’s primary duties and responsibilities are directly related their program of study. No more than 25% of the student’s duties and responsibilities are administrative/clerical in nature. (i.e. event setup and takedown, filing, copying, etc.) Job Summary: Maintain and update database of building and infrastructure documents to reflect the most accurate information possible.

Requirements

  • Enrollment in a graduate degree program, a minimum 3.0 GPA, and good academic standing
  • A Graduate Assistant Exempt must meet eligibility requirements and be supervised by a faculty member, administrator or other appropriate university employee who is responsible for monitoring and evaluating their performance at least on an annual basis.
  • Experience with databases and have a full understanding of the issues that make documents difficult.
  • Knowledgeable of databases.

Nice To Haves

  • Experience reading floorplans drawings.
  • Understand different types of documents involved in construction.
  • Majoring in Community Planning, Public Administration, building science, and Architecture.

Responsibilities

  • Scan and upload building documents to a database and add requested metadata
  • Compare database with existing files to fine missing information.
  • Find errors and correct documents misidentified.
